Goemon Izakaya Bar & Karaoke Lounge
Goemon Izakaya Bar & Karaoke Lounge was created to carry forward a legacy of connection, comfort, and culinary excellence rooted in the izakaya tradition. Inspired by the original Goemon Sushi founded over 30 years ago by Iwao “Gan-san” Ishikawa in the Sunset District, this new Outer Richmond location reimagines that spirit for a new generation. Co-founded by John Tam, Lily Huang, and Kellie Chen, the team transformed the historic former Tee Off Bar & Grill into a vibrant 3,000 sq ft venue blending Japanese small plates, American comfort food, live music and private karaoke suites. The return of Chef Paul Groarke, the original chef/owner of Tee Off Bar & Grill —whose dishes once earned the space a spot on Diners, Drive-Ins & Dives—adds a nostalgic touch. With a $70,000 renovation, a full bar, lantern-lit patio, and proximity to local landmarks, Goemon is more than a restaurant—it’s a place to eat, drink, sing, and celebrate community.
